"What Would You Do?" by ABC is a hidden camera series putting people in ethical dilemmas. This soldier in the video didn't hesitate to speak up when a young man started harassing a Muslim cashier, refusing to be served by him just because "he is a Muslim".
The soldier defended the cashier and above all, defended the freedom of religion for all with a comment you'd be proud to hear as a human being.
